I utilized the "Cubby" that used to be the ash tray on pre-2004 WJs and installed my Cobra Ultra 19 radio.  The lower section of trim is only snapped into place, took a large flathead screwdriver and pried each edge and it popped out.

Took and cut the lower half and bottom out of "cubby" and slid the CB in,  drilled hole for the thumb screws to hold it into place, wired it up and "snapped" the trim section back into the dash.

Now I just need to get the antenna mounted.
